A CMG/MC/Al VALORE MILITAIRE GROUP OF MEDALS. Awarded to Major R M M Worsley CMG 1938, MC 1919, 1914/15 Star trio, 2 lt-Major R M M Worsley RGA, MID Emblem. 35 Jubilee/37 Coronation Medals, TEM bar Ceylon with further award bar GV. The latter in heavily engraved script, Trpr Worsley MC Ceylon Mtd Rifles. Al Valore Militaire unamed. Ceylon Bronze Service Plaque 1914/19, lightly named R M M Worsley. Together with matching miniatures, both mounted for wear. CMG loose, awarded for Civil Service 1938. MID LG 4/1/1917. MC LG 1/1/1919. 2Lt Ceylon Planters Rifles, enlisted 1910. Given leave from the Colonial Service and CPR, for War Service with the RGA. Commanded the 1/2 Lancs Heavy Batty , Desp, MC, Italian Silver Medal. Educ Balliol College, Officer Cl 1 Colonial Service, Died 8/12/1939.

Archibald Knox (1864-1933) A rare Cymric silver-mounted decanter, for Liberty & Co. circa 1903, the ovoid green glass body, probably James Powell & Sons, with tall cylindrical neck and applied ribbed band, the silver collar, decorated with Celtic knotwork, having a shaped spout and curved handle, the stopper with tapering handle similarly decorated, hallmarked Birmingham 1903, makers stamp 'L&C', 'Cymric' (2) 25.5cm high
